なんとなしの日記

日記&覚書感覚で継続中・・・(^^)

[覚書]開いているポートを確認する方法 [ 2008/06/24 00:32 ]


覚書

Linuxサーバで開いているポートの状況を確認する方法
 →nmapを利用する。

■インストール
# apt-get install nmap

■利用方法
# nmap localhost

Starting nmap 3.81 ( http://www.insecure.org/nmap/ ) at 2008-06-24 00:23 JST
Interesting ports on localhost (127.0.0.1):
(The 1649 ports scanned but not shown below are in state: closed)
PORT STATE SERVICE
9/tcp open discard
13/tcp open daytime
21/tcp open ftp
23/tcp open telnet
25/tcp open smtp
37/tcp open time
111/tcp open rpcbind
113/tcp open auth
139/tcp open netbios-ssn
143/tcp open imap
465/tcp open smtps
651/tcp open unknown
1178/tcp open skkserv
22273/tcp open wnn6

以上。

このエントリーを含むはてなブックマーク livedoorクリップ livedoorクリップ

[覚書]PHPでアップローダーをつくる時のphp.ini [ 2008/06/06 21:00 ]


覚書

PHPでアップローダを作ったんですが、実行すると失敗;;
いくつかファイルをアップロードしていて気づいたのは、あるサイズ以上がアップロード出来ない。

んで、Googleさんに聞いて調べた結果を覚書としてメモっとく。

とりあえず、原因は、php.iniの設定。
(/etc/php4/apache/php.ini にありました。)

ファイルアップロード時に注意すべき設定だけピックアップして書いときます。

(デフォルト)
-------------------------
;PHPで使用するメモリの限界
memory_limit = 8M
;POSTするデータの限界
post_max_size = 8M
;アップロードするファイルの限界
upload_max_filesize = 2M
-------------------------

要は初期設定では、2Mまでのファイルしかアップロード出来ないんですね。
とりあえず、この辺を修正したらアップロード出来るようになりました。

※注意点。
まずは、マシンスペックを越えない設定にしとこう。
# 越えたらどうなるのか知らないけれどw

でもって、設定は以下のようになるように。

upload_max_filesize < post_max_size < memory_limit

ではでは。

このエントリーを含むはてなブックマーク livedoorクリップ livedoorクリップ

[覚書]玄箱のメモリが足りない!? [ 2008/06/04 10:15 ]


先日、玄箱で、何げにfreeを実行してみたところ。。。

[KURO-BOX:~]$ free
total used free shared buffers cached
Mem: 127088 123120 3968 0 37728 42260
-/+ buffers/cache: 43132 83956
Swap: 257032 0 257032


うげげ!空きメモリが3M!?

と思いきや、実は、最近は空きメモリをキャッシュに割り当てて有効利用するらしい。
なので、実質のメモリは、

「free + buffers + cached」

の値が実質の空き容量とのこと。
まぁ、80Mもあれば、なんとか大丈夫か。

(参考URL)玄箱の空きメモリとapache2

にしても、php.iniで、
memory_limit = 128M
とか設定してるけど、まったく意味ないなww

ではでは。

このエントリーを含むはてなブックマーク livedoorクリップ livedoorクリップ

Lenovo X60でSDHCを使う [ 2008/05/31 01:11 ]


ThinkPadのX60にSDカードスロットがデフォでついてるんですが、
4GのSDカードを入れてみると認識しない。。。。

おおぅ!!これ、SDHC対応してないんかい!!
って、調べてみるとホットフィックスでSDHCが使えるようになるらしい。
※マイクロソフトでも動作確認をしていないようなので、以下作業は、自己責任で。

マイクロソフト サポートオンライン
923293 ホットフィックスは、 Windows XP で SD 高い容量 メモリ カードのサポートを追加します。

上記サイトに行ったら、ダウンロード出来るかと思いきや、
さらに以下のサイトで情報を入力したらメールで送られてくるってな形でした。

マイクロソフト修正プログラム

とりあえず、入力して送信!!!
したら、来ました来ました☆(8営業時間以内に来るみたいです)

メールに記載されているファイルをダウンロード。
# 通常は、未公開ファイルのようです。

ダウンロードしたファイルは自己解凍ファイルになってて、
解凍時にパスワードを聞かれるので、これまたメールに記載
されているパスワードを使って解凍しましょう。

# このパスワード定期的に変更されるようなので、
# メール受信後から、7日後のダウンロードファイルは、
# もう解凍出来なくなるようなので、要注意!!

んで、解凍したファイルを実行してインストール。
そしたら、あっさり4GのSDを認識しました♪

ってか、SDとSDHCってリーダ側はハード的には差がない!?
それとも、X60は元々SDHC対応だったのか。。。!?
と思って、調べてみた。

wikipedia SDメモリーカード
-----------------
物理的な寸法はSDメモリーカードと同一で、上位互換性を保持しており、SDHC対応機器でSDメモリカードを扱うことができる。逆に下位互換性はないため、旧来のSD対応機器でSDHCメモリカードを扱うことはできない。但し近年に発売されているデジタルカメラ、メモリカードリーダー、パソコンであればファームウェアのアップデートによってSDHCメモリーカードを使えるものも多く存在する。詳しくは製造メーカーのホームページなどを参照されたい。
-----------------

なるほど。ある期間に発売するPCのSDスロットはある程度、
SDHCを想定して作っといたってところでしょうな。

ま、詳しくはようわからんが、使えるようになったからいっか♪

ではでは。


このエントリーを含むはてなブックマーク livedoorクリップ livedoorクリップ

[覚書]ASUS P5B のNICが認識しない件について [ 2008/05/07 17:42 ]


覚書

ASUS P5BのM/BのPCにCentOS5をインストールしたところNICが認識せず。

構成:
M/B:ASUSTeK P5B
CPU:Intel Core 2 Duo E6850 3GHz
メモリ:Patriot Patriot DDR2-800(1GBx2) Dual Set
HDD:Hitachi/IBM HDS721616PLA380
グラフィック:ASUSTeK EN8600GT SILENT/HTDP/512M

インストールOS
CentOS5 kernel 2.6.18-8.el5

P5Bの付属CDにLinuxDriverってのが付いていたんですが、
中にあるinstall.shを実行したが、KERNEL_VERSIONがなくてエラー出たり、
クリアしたかと思ったら、kernelのリコンパイルで失敗してる感じ。。。

ここで頑張ると山が高そうなので、直接ドライバをインストールする
方法をとりました(^^;

<方法>
とりあえず、lspciで、PCIデバイスとしては認識しているのを確認。

# lspci -v | lv
。。。(省略)。。。
Ethernet controller: Realtek Semiconductor Co., Ltd.
RTL8111/8168B PCI Express Gigabit Ethernet controller
。。。(省略)。。。


とりあえず、RTL8111/8168Bのドライバがあればよさげだ。

PCIレベルでは認識しているようなので、ドライバをここからダウンロード。

サイトのUnix (Linux)ってカテゴリの以下を選択。
Linux driver for kernel 2.6.x and 2.4.x (Support x86 and x64)
8.006.00 2008/4/22

ってか、2008/4/22ってめちゃ最近やんw
ここから、「r8168-8.006.00.tar.bz2」ってファイルをダウンロード。

# この作業、このドライバがほしいPCがネットにつながらないので、
# WindowsのPCでダウンロードして、usbメモリで渡しました(^^;

(参考:LinuxでUSBマウント)

# mkdir /mnt/usb
# mount -t vfat /dev/sda1 /mnt/usb



あとは、LinuxPCでインストールするだけ。
usbで転送後、ファイルを展開。

# mkdir /usr/local/src
# cp /mnt/usb/r8168-8.006.00.tar.bz2 /usr/local/src
# cd /usr/local/src
# bunzip2 r8168-8.006.00.tar.bz2
# tar xvf r8168-8.006.00.tar.bz2
# cd r8168-8.006.00


したら、READMEがあったので、書いてある通りに実行すれば認識しました☆
参考までに「続き」で実施した内容を追記しておきます。。

カニ君は、いろんなところで使われてるのになんでCentOS5で
認識しないのか疑問だったけども、どうやら、CentOS4.4ではさっくり認識する模様。

何かバグがあって抜かれたってとこかな?

ググッたときの参考URL
CentOS 5でF-I90HDのNICを認識できない問題 - 合同会社翻訳オフィス駒田

ではでは。


このエントリーを含むはてなブックマーク livedoorクリップ livedoorクリップ

プロフィール

なんとなし

Author:なんとなし
つれづれに日記や覚書として書いてきます。
めんどくさがりですが、気楽にいきます。

広告